针对一类变体飞行器控制问题,提出一种平滑切换线性变参数(LPV)鲁棒控制器设计方法.建立变体飞行器切换LPV模型,设计平滑切换控制器,其中偶数子系统控制器由相邻两个子系统控制器线性插值得到.给出保证切换LPV系统指数稳定且具有一定鲁棒性能的充分条件,由于考虑了调参变量的渐变特性,所得切换律没有平均驻留时间的限制.仿真结果表明,所提出方法使得飞行器系统既具有良好的稳定性和鲁棒性,又能实现平滑切换.
